I saw that Genesis Mining still offers a Uno option.  I had switched away after merged mining, but now that the hash is under 1phs this week, I switched my 250 ghs over there back to mining Uno directly. I really shouldn't be earning much on 250 ghs with the network hash rate still in the 850 ths range, but the past 3 days in a row I've earned payouts of .1 Uno, which would seem to represent a really good run of luck. That's a great return on my hash for my contribution of about .025% of the entire network.

Here's the block where I received my payment moments ago from Genesis.
https://chainz.cryptoid.info/uno/block.dws?630769.htm

From the number of payments made to Uno wallets in this block/transaction, there seems to be a lot of people mining Uno.

It seems they paid out about 5 uno, which means they solved about 320 blocks per day out of about 480 blocks predicted each day, which would give them about 67% of the network. Now this could be very inaccurate. Just because I'm earning .1 Uno per day, others might be seeing their payout for several days of mining. We don't know.  I'm not alleging anything, and I respect Genesis Mining. I just think the math is sort of interesting.  

If were to speculate, based on the math I'd assume that Genesis switched all of the Uno hash over to mining bitcoin, and that it has instead implemented Uno payouts. That would get me closer to .1 uno/day. That would actually be a smart move.

We had a good long discussion about merge mining here, and there were good reasons both pro and con.   It was a challenge for us. But since we committed to it, merge mining took us from about 15 ths to 2 phs.  It fluctuates, currently about 900 ths. Some of this recnet hash loss is due to Mmpool being under ddos, and also ispace had taken Uno down for maintenance until just recently.

It was important to start building pool relationships early, and then keep doing outreach. Uno has not been picked up by the ghash's and slushes yet, but I remain optimistic.  Some of the pools are run by die-hard bitcoin operators who swear they will never add an altcoin; their loss, imo.

I think strengthening the security of the blockchain was a very good move for Uno, and a vote for the future. Uno will not be mined out for 300 years.
